Analysis
Benin recorded 7,841 kt for all sectors without lulucf — emissions in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 2.4% on the previous year and up 70.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, all sectors without lulucf — emissions in Benin peaked at 8,030 kt in 2022 and was at its lowest, 591.66 kt, in 1990.
That places Benin 114th out of 192 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 967.47 kt | 591.66 kt | 1,476 kt | 10 |
| 2000s | 2,836 kt | 1,486 kt | 4,244 kt | 10 |
| 2010s | 5,649 kt | 4,429 kt | 7,470 kt | 10 |
| 2020s | 7,929 kt | 7,838 kt | 8,030 kt | 4 |

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
